This is an isolated wiki that details the conceptual precursors of hypertext to look beyond the idea that hypermedia is a recent invention. Hyperlinking is a format of thinking rather than a technology. It is a nonlinear network of nodes and connective channels that mirrors the way our brain uses loose associations to form strings of thought. The prefix hyper- typically means excess, over, or above. In the context of hypertext and hyperspace in theoretical physics, it means something contained within another. The hyperspace of a wormhole holds a portal from one dimension to another so that an entity can seamlessly and immediately travel between. Hypertext can also be seen as a portal, where two distant points are brought closer and closer together to become one— the link.
